Party reportedly divided over BoT Chairmanship
Report said candidates of two zones, the South-west and North-east, are top contenders of the Chairmanship position.
Recommended articles
The National Chairman of APC, Chief John Oyegun, had on Monday, March 14, said that the National Working Committee (NWC) has approved March 21 for the national caucus meeting, while the BOT and the NEC will take place on March 22nd 24 respectively.
The former interim national chairman of the APC, Chief Bisi Akande, and the former Vice President, Atiku Abubakar are the two leading candidates from the zones.
